27namespace webservd {
28
29using X509Ptr = std::unique_ptr<X509, void(*)(X509*)>;
30
31// Creates a new X509 certificate.
32X509Ptr CreateCertificate(int serial_number,
33                          const base::TimeDelta& cert_expiration,
34                          const std::string& common_name);
35
36// Generates an RSA public-private key pair of the specified strength.
37std::unique_ptr<RSA, void(*)(RSA*)> GenerateRSAKeyPair(int key_length_bits);
38
39// Serializes a private key from the key pair into a PEM string and returns
40// it as a binary blob.
41brillo::SecureBlob StoreRSAPrivateKey(RSA* rsa_key_pair);
42
43// Checks if the buffer |key| contains a valid RSA private key.
44bool ValidateRSAPrivateKey(const brillo::SecureBlob& key);
45
46// Serializes an X509 certificate using PEM format.
47brillo::Blob StoreCertificate(X509* cert);
48
49// Stores/loads an X509 certificate to/from a file (in PEM format).
50bool StoreCertificate(X509* cert, const base::FilePath& file);
51X509Ptr LoadAndValidateCertificate(const base::FilePath& file);
52
53// Same as openssl x509 -fingerprint -sha256.
54brillo::Blob GetSha256Fingerprint(X509* cert);
55
56// Creates a socket bound to a specified network interface.
57// Returns a socket file descriptor or -1 on error.
58int CreateNetworkInterfaceSocket(const std::string& if_name);
59
60}  // namespace webservd
